For the week that ended on January 28th, Universal Pictures Home Entertainment's Violent Night topped both the the Blu-ray-only and overall packaged media charts in its debut. The action-comedy, where Santa Claus must protect a wealthy family after they are taken hostage, opened in December 2022 to mostly positive reviews. So far, the film has grossed over $49 million domestically and over $75 million worldwide. This week, Violent Night had an HD share of 60%.

Dropping to second place on both charts in its fourth week is Warner Bros. Home Entertainment's Black Adam.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son had been tapped to play the DC Comics antihero as long ago as 2007 and confirmed his involvement in 2014, back when Black Adam was supposed to be part of Shazam!. In 2017, the character was split off into his own film with Johnson as the star, but filming was delayed, first by Johnson's busy schedule, and then by the coronavirus pandemic, such that Black Adam took until April 2021 to begin filming. Upon release in October 2022, the film grossed over $67 million on its opening weekend, the highest opening of Johnson's career. However, mixed reviews from critics and audiences alike led to the film ultimately grossing just over $168 million domestically and over $392 million globally. This week, Black Adam sold 61% as many Blu-ray units as Violent Night, with an HD share of 52% and 13% of units sold from the 4K UHD format.

And debuting in third place is Lionsgate Home Entertainment's The Dentist Collection (1996-1998) a two-disc set which contains The Dentist (1996) and its sequel, The Dentist 2: Brace Yourself (1998) and is part of Lionsgate's Vestron Video Collector's Series of Blu-rays. This week, The Dentist Collection sold 57% as many Blu-ray units as Violent Night, with a cavity-free HD share of 100%.

Elsewhere on the charts, Liongate's 4K UHD release of Belly, which was available is both standard and Best Buy Exclusive SteelBook editions, pushed that film into the top ten Blu-rays at No. 6 and easily topped the UHD Market Share chart, with 99% of units sold from the 4K UHD format.

Top Ten Blu-ray Sellers for Week Ending 1/28/23:
  1. Violent Night
  2. Black Adam
  3. The Dentist Collection (1996-1998)
  4. Top Gun: Maverick
  5. Everything Everywhere All At Once
  6. Belly
  7. Elvis (2022)
  8. The Menu (2022)
  9. Halloween Ends
  10. House of the Dragon: The Complete First Season
Top Five Home Media Sellers for Week Ending 1/28/23 (% of Blu-ray's Market Share Noted):
  1. Violent Night (60%)
  2. Black Adam (52%)
  3. Top Gun: Maverick (52%)
  4. The Dentist Collection (1996-1998) (100%)
  5. Elvis (2022) (39%)
Top Blu-ray 3D Sellers for Week Ending 1/28/23 (Per % of Total Unit Sales):
  1. Snow White and the Huntsman / The Huntsman: Winter's War (0.75%)*
  2. The Wizard of Oz 3D (0.41%)
  3. Top Gun 3D (0.25%)
  4. Aquaman 3D (0.09%)
*This appears to be an error, since there is no such release in 3D, although The Huntsman: Winter's War 3D did receive an individual Blu-ray 3D release in certain international markets. If and when a correction is made, this article will be updated.

Top Five UHD Blu-ray Sellers for Week Ending 1/28/23 (Per % of Total Unit Sales):
  1. Belly 4K (99%)
  2. Everything Everywhere All At Once 4K (32%)
  3. House of the Dragon: The Complete First Season 4K (23%)
  4. Halloween Ends 4K (17%)
  5. Top Gun: Maverick 4K (16%)
